    There was a talk on this Forum a short while ago about turning utensil handles into jewelry, and I remembered I had a necklace made from handles. When I bought it, it took me a while to realize what it was made of: the larger components may be fork handles, the smaller ones in the center - not quite sure what they used to be (pickle forks? fondue?), they may have been cut down. It is put together well and looks good.
